Why Do So Many Incompetent Men Win at Work?

Dr. Tomas is the chief talent scientist at Manpower Group, co-founder of Deeper Signals and Metaprofiling, and a professor of business psychology at University College London and Columbia University. He is an international authority in psychological profiling, talent management, leadership development, and people analytics, and the author of nine books and more than 140 scientific papers — making him one of the most prolific social scientists of his generation.
Leadership
In his timely and provocative new book, Dr. Tomas asks two powerful questions: Why is it so easy for incompetent men to become leaders? And why is it so hard for competent people — especially competent women — to advance?
